This is an automated email from the ASF dual-hosted git repository.
markt p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/commons-daemon.git
The following commit(s) were added to refs/heads/master by this push:
new 49969bf Fix IDE warnings
49969bf is described below
commit 49969bfbe4c1500af6627f6e1c7ed1ce3d384e86
Author: Mark Thomas <[email protected]>
AuthorDate: Mon Nov 17 15:29:41 2025 +0000
Fix IDE warnings
---
src/samples/AloneService.java | 2 +-
src/samples/ServiceDaemon.java | 2 +-
.../org/apache/commons/daemon/ProcrunDaemon.java | 26 ++++++++++------------
3 files changed, 14 insertions(+), 16 deletions(-)
diff --git a/src/samples/AloneService.java b/src/samples/AloneService.java
index b5cb1f6..834ca42 100644
--- a/src/samples/AloneService.java
+++ b/src/samples/AloneService.java
@@ -83,7 +83,7 @@ public class AloneService {
String name = (String) e.nextElement();
System.err.println("ServiceDaemon: starting: " + name + " : " +
prop.getProperty(name));
try {
- proc[i] = Runtime.getRuntime().exec(prop.getProperty(name));
+ proc[i] = Runtime.getRuntime().exec(new String[]
{prop.getProperty(name)});
} catch (Exception ex) {
System.err.println("Exception: " + ex);
}
diff --git a/src/samples/ServiceDaemon.java b/src/samples/ServiceDaemon.java
index b44b6be..dd8b8b9 100644
--- a/src/samples/ServiceDaemon.java
+++ b/src/samples/ServiceDaemon.java
@@ -91,7 +91,7 @@ public class ServiceDaemon implements Daemon {
String name = (String) e.nextElement();
System.err.println("ServiceDaemon: starting: " + name + " : " +
prop.getProperty(name));
try {
- proc[i] = Runtime.getRuntime().exec(prop.getProperty(name));
+ proc[i] = Runtime.getRuntime().exec(new String[]
{prop.getProperty(name)});
} catch (Exception ex) {
System.err.println("Exception: " + ex);
}
diff --git a/src/test/java/org/apache/commons/daemon/ProcrunDaemon.java
b/src/test/java/org/apache/commons/daemon/ProcrunDaemon.java
index 57fdc0f..2d21744 100644
--- a/src/test/java/org/apache/commons/daemon/ProcrunDaemon.java
+++ b/src/test/java/org/apache/commons/daemon/ProcrunDaemon.java
@@ -33,25 +33,23 @@ class ProcrunDaemon {
*/
public static void server() {
System.out.println("TestServ");
- ServerSocket serverSocket = null;
- try {
- serverSocket = new ServerSocket(4444, 2);
+ try (ServerSocket serverSocket = new ServerSocket(4444, 2)) {
+ /* Wait for clients */
+ for (;;) {
+ Socket clientSocket = null;
+ try {
+ clientSocket = serverSocket.accept();
+ ProcessClient(clientSocket);
+ } catch (IOException e) {
+ System.out.println("Accept or Client failed: 4444");
+ System.exit(-1);
+ }
+ }
} catch (IOException e) {
System.out.println("Could not listen on port: 4444");
System.exit(-1);
}
- /* Wait fo clients */
- for (;;) {
- Socket clientSocket = null;
- try {
- clientSocket = serverSocket.accept();
- ProcessClient(clientSocket);
- } catch (IOException e) {
- System.out.println("Accept or Client failed: 4444");
- System.exit(-1);
- }
- }
}
public static void ProcessClient(Socket clientSocket) {